  • Freeze survival: Get some plastic sheeting and make a box tent over the pond (about 10 x 10 x 6 feet high). Make a wire frame around the base of the tent and loosely tear up a couple of straw bales between the wire frame and the pond sides, as if you were composting for mulch. Throw one or two survival foil blankets on the straw ring to reflect heat, but leave gaps. The decomposing straw will keep things warm at night, or during a prolonged ice storm, in case your power goes out. Squirrel

  • fish need oxygen/food no matter what and moving water will keep a hole open in the ice. How do I know that...we ice fished as kids (Dad made us) and once I fell through ice as I was messing around next to a "spring" and Dad told us to never go near that spot because it was not solid ice and he was right. Anyway the spring water was rising all the time in the one particular spot so the water could not freeze up unless it was like 10/F below zero.
